以下面例子为说明: 总结:启用使用 setInterval(function(){}, timer); 停止使用 clearInterval(启用的interval元素)。 ...
我看了下百度现在能搜到的 无一例外都是向我们解释clearInterval的意思,没有解决根本问题 其实这个问题本身是由于js定时器特性产生的。 clearInterval是根据定时器本身的标识来进行清除的,如果在期间生成了新的interval,并覆盖timer标识对象,旧有的timer定时器对象并不会被停止和清除,而且标识也会丢失导致再也无法被清除,所以写定时器时一定要注意。 所以在外部调用某个 ...
2019-09-27 10:17 0 548 推荐指数:
以下面例子为说明: 总结:启用使用 setInterval(function(){}, timer); 停止使用 clearInterval(启用的interval元素)。 ...
setInterval(): 间隔指定的毫秒数不停地执行指定的代码,定时器 clearInterval(): 用于停止 setInterval() 方法执行的函数代码 使用方法:setInterval(code,millisec),两个参数都是必须的,第一个参数为要调用的函数或要执行的代码串 ...
setInterval()循环执行相应的方法 setTimeout()规定时间后执行 setTimeout和setInterval的使用 这两个方法都可以用来实现在一个固定时间段之后去执行 ...
定义和用法: setInterval() 方法可按照指定的周期(以毫秒计)来调用函数或计算表达式。 setInterval() 方法会不停地调用函数,直到 clearInterval() 被调用或窗口被关闭。由 setInterval() 返回的 ID 值可用作 clearInterval ...
使用setInterval方法实现如图倒计时,但实际运行只运行了一遍 源代码如下: var s = setInterval(time,1000); var n = 10; function time(){ //缴费按钮不可用倒计时 if(num> ...
使用js处理问题的时候,我们可能会经常使用到setInterval()来进行定时任务或者轮询的操作,那么如何让setInterval停止和重新启动呢,下边的代码就可以实现的呦,如果有更好的方法,不吝赐教。 转载于:https ...
js 间隔时间执行函数 循环:每隔1秒执行一次 window.setInterval(infospan, 1000); 一次:等待5秒后执行 window.setTimeout(infospan, 500); js ...
最近写代码,需要停止interval之后再重新启动,开始使用代码如下,发现无法重新启动 通过查找相关资料以及尝试,代码修改如下 此时,搞定 ...